Here are some other carotenoid plicata seedlings
First one a is
(Light Beam X Amazon Bride). A dog of a plant but keeping it for the future
potential use.
Second is a 'Matrix' seedling. Nice stalks and leans
toward orange.
Third is a near glaciata carotenoid plicata. There are
just a few flecks of anthocyanin at the base of the standards. The color is
pretty intense on this one. I'm guessing it only has three glaciata genes
instead of four. The plant is not that great but it was only its maiden bloom
so we'll see how it does next year.
The fourth is a favorite of mine
from Halston x (Light Beam ((Good Show x Amazon Bride)(Good Show x Orange
Popsicle)). I wish it were just a tad taller but the flowers are always nice,
dainty and compact. Based on it's carotenoid plicata backround I'm calling it
a carotenoid luminata.
